Unless you have a cable connection (and even then only some cable connections), your upload speed will be a lot slower than your download speed. That's what the "A" in ADSL means - "asynchronous" - meaning different.
With a business 8 MB BT connection, my upload speed is just below 1Meg. (0.95 last time I looked).
